The Biden administration has taken aim at add-on fees across the travel and entertainment industries.
President Joe Biden has criticized airlines and hotel companies for add-on fees.
Several airlines have made written commitments to guarantee families with children can sit together without an additional fee. Passengers wearing protective masks are seen aboard before a JetBlue flight to London at JFK International Airport in the Queens borough of New York City, August 11, 2021.The Biden administration is asking Congress to pass legislation that would ban airlines from charging fees for families who are traveling with children under the age of 14 to sit together, its latest attempt to crack down on add-on charges for consumers, the Transportation Department said Monday.
